Ingredients for Marinated Tomato Watermelon Salad

Fresh Produce Selection

Choosing the freshest produce is key to making this salad shine. Look for tomatoes that are firm yet ripe, bursting with flavor. Heirloom tomatoes are a great choice if you want to add a variety of colors and textures. As for the watermelon, make sure it’s sweet and juicy. A ripe watermelon should feel heavy for its size and have a deep, hollow sound when tapped.

Other fresh ingredients include red onion for a bit of bite, fresh basil for an aromatic touch, and a hint of lime juice to add a zesty twist. These ingredients come together to create a harmonious balance of sweet, tangy, and savory flavors.

Choosing the Right Olive Oil

The olive oil you choose can greatly influence the final taste of your salad. For this recipe, opt for a high-quality extra virgin olive oil. Its fruity and peppery notes will complement the sweetness of the watermelon and the acidity of the tomatoes. If you prefer a milder flavor, you can use a lighter olive oil, but make sure it still has a good depth of flavor.

An olive oil with a robust flavor profile will enhance the overall dish, providing a luxurious finish that brings all the elements together. Remember, the dressing is a key component of this salad, so don’t skimp on quality.

Step-by-Step Preparation

Preparing the Tomatoes and Watermelon

Start by washing and drying your tomatoes and watermelon. Cut the tomatoes into wedges or slices, depending on your preference. For the watermelon, remove the rind and cut the flesh into bite-sized cubes. Aim for uniform pieces to ensure even marination and presentation.

Place the tomatoes and watermelon in a large mixing bowl. This is the base of your salad, and the vibrant colors will already start to look enticing. Set aside while you prepare the remaining ingredients.

Making the Olive Oil Dressing

In a small bowl, combine extra virgin olive oil, freshly squeezed lime juice, salt, and pepper. Whisk together until the ingredients are well emulsified. This simple dressing will coat the fruits beautifully, enhancing their natural flavors without overpowering them.

Adjust the seasoning according to your taste. If you prefer a bit more acidity, add an extra squeeze of lime. For a hint of sweetness, a touch of honey can be added to balance the flavors.

Assembling the Salad

Pour the dressing over the prepared tomatoes and watermelon. Gently toss the salad to ensure every piece is well coated. Add thinly sliced red onion and fresh basil leaves for a burst of color and flavor.

Let the salad sit for at least 15 minutes before serving to allow the flavors to meld together. This resting time will give the ingredients a chance to marinate and intensify, resulting in a more flavorful dish.

Marinated Tomato Watermelon Salad

Hannah Carter AuthorHannah Carter
A refreshing summer salad that combines juicy tomatoes, sweet watermelon, and a zesty olive oil dressing. Perfect for potluck gatherings and picnics.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Total Time 20 minutes
Course Side Dish
Cuisine American
Servings 8 servings
Calories 120 kcal

Equipment

  • 1 large mixing bowl
  • 1 whisk
  • 1 small bowl

Ingredients
  

Salad Ingredients

  • 2 cups watermelon cubed
  • 2 cups tomatoes sliced
  • 1/4 cup red onion thinly sliced
  • 1/4 cup fresh basil leaves

Dressing Ingredients

  • 1/4 cup extra virgin olive oil
  • 2 tbsp lime juice freshly squeezed
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• Wash and dry the tomatoes and watermelon. Slice the tomatoes and cube the watermelon, ensuring uniform sizes for even marination.
  • In a large mixing bowl, add the sliced tomatoes and cubed watermelon. Add the thinly sliced red onion and fresh basil leaves.

Make the Dressing

  • In a small bowl, whisk together the extra virgin olive oil, freshly squeezed lime juice, salt, and pepper until well combined.
  • Pour the dressing over the salad ingredients in the large mixing bowl. Gently toss to ensure everything is well coated with the dressing.

Finish and Serve

  • Let the salad sit for at least 15 minutes to allow the flavors to meld together. The longer it sits, the more intense the flavors will become.
  • Serve the salad chilled as a refreshing side dish for any meal. It pairs well with grilled meats or as part of a light summer lunch.

Storage

  •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. The salad is best enjoyed fresh but can be made ahead for convenience.

FAQ

Can I make the salad 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the salad ingredients and dressing separately ahead of time. Store them individually in the refrigerator, and combine them just before serving to ensure the salad remains fresh and crisp. This makes it convenient for potlucks and gatherings, where you can quickly assemble the salad on-site.

What variations can I try with this salad?

This salad is highly versatile. You can add crumbled feta cheese for a salty contrast or sliced avocado for creaminess. If you enjoy a bit of heat, add some sliced jalapeños. Fresh herbs like mint or cilantro can also be added for extra flavor. Experiment with different combinations to find your favorite version.
